Binary tree c++ code example

WebMar 21, 2024 · A Binary tree is represented by a pointer to the topmost node (commonly known as the “root”) of the tree. If the tree is empty, then the value of the root is NULL. Each node of a Binary Tree contains the … WebMar 21, 2024 · Some of the important points of a binary tree are:-A binary tree is made of nodes, where each node contains a left pointer (called the left subtree), a right …

Tree data structure - types of trees, examples, code and uses in ...

http://cslibrary.stanford.edu/110/BinaryTrees.html WebJan 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. cinnamon roll recipe without cream cheese https://cynthiavsatchellmd.com

AVL Tree - Programiz

WebTypical Binary Tree Code in C/C++ As an introduction, we'll look at the code for the two most basic binary search tree operations -- lookup() and insert(). The code here works for C or C++. Java programers can read … WebFeb 18, 2024 · The above example of a full binary tree structure is not a Perfect Binary Tree because node 6 and node 1,2,3 are not in the same height. But the example of the Complete Binary Tree is a perfect binary tree. Degenerate Binary Tree: Every node can have only a single child. All the operations like searching, inserting, and deleting take O … WebBinary Tree Example Code. A binary tree is made of nodes, where each node contains a left pointer, a right pointer, and a data element. The root pointer points to the topmost … diagram of the 50 states

Binary Search (With Code) - Programiz

Category:How to generate binary tree dot file for Graphviz …

Tags:Binary tree c++ code example

Binary tree c++ code example

Find the Successor Predecessor of a Binary Search Tree

WebOct 8, 2024 · 5.3 Binary Tree Implementation in C Program Data Structures Tutorials Jenny's Lectures CS IT 1.12M subscribers 8.2K 501K views 3 years ago Data Structures and Algorithms In this lecture, I... WebSyntax for new Operator in C++ #include //throwing (1) void* operator new (std::size_t size) ; //nothrow (2) void* operator new (std::size_t size, const std::nothrow_t& nothrow_value) noexcept ; //placement (3) void* operator new (std::size_t size, void* ptr) noexcept; size Size in bytes of the requested memory block.

Binary tree c++ code example

Did you know?

WebApr 5, 2024 · Output: Example 4) WebFeb 18, 2024 · Step 1: Insert the node in the AVL tree using the same insertion algorithm of BST. In the above example, insert 160. Step 2: Once the node is added, the balance factor of each node is updated. After 160 …

WebJan 3, 2024 · Binary Tree example code C++. Just create a file Binary.txt in “D drive”, then compile and execute the following code. If you have any other questions then let … WebSample Examples. Input . Output [4 5] conflicting with [1 5] [6 10] conflicting with [5 8] ... onwards before inserting it in the tree check whether it conflicts with any other appointment available in the interval tree or not. …

WebMar 23, 2024 · This In-depth Tutorial On C++ Trees Explains Tree Types, Tree Traversal Techniques and Basic Terminology With Pictures And Example Programs: ... An … WebThere are two ways to represent binary trees. These are: Using arrays Using Linked lists The Non-Linear Data structure The data structures that you have learned so far were merely linear - strings, arrays, lists, stacks, and queues. One of the most important nonlinear data structure is the tree.

WebExample: find height of a tree // finding height of a binary tree in c++. int maxDepth(node* node) { if (node == NULL) return 0; else { /* compute the depth of each

WebBinary search tree in C++ is defined as a data structure that consists of the node-based binary tree where each node consists of at most 2 nodes that are referred to as child … diagram of the alveolusWebTo implement binary tree, we will define the conditions for new data to enter into our tree. Binary Search Tree Properties: The left sub tree of a node only contain nodes less than the parent node's key. The right sub … cinnamon roll recipe with vanilla pudding mixWebApr 5, 2024 · Given a Linked List, create a Complete Binary Tree. The idea is to first find the middle node of the linked list and make it the root of the tree. We then recursively do the same for the left and right halves. The algorithm has mainly two steps. 1) Get the middle … cinnamon roll recipe using canned biscuitsWebMar 24, 2024 · Detailed Tutorial on Binary Search Tree (BST) In C++ Including Operations, C++ Implementation, Advantages, and Example Programs: A Binary Search Tree or … cinnamon roll rhodesWebvoid TreeBreadthFirst (Node* treeRoot) { Queue *queue = new Queue (); if (treeRoot == NULL) return; queue->insert (treeRoot); while (!queue->IsEmpty ()) { Node * traverse = queue->dequeue (); coutdata left != NULL) queue->insert ( traverse->left); if (traverse->right != NULL) queue->insert (traverse->right); } delete queue; } … cinnamon roll recipe with frozen bread doughWebAug 20, 2024 · A binary tree is one of the most extensively used tree data structures. It is a hierarchical data structure wherein each node has two children, the left child and the … diagram of the amendment processWebC Code Let's write a basic C program for Inorder traversal of the binary search tree. //C Program for Inorder traversal of the binary search tree #include #include struct node { int key; struct node *left; struct node *right; }; //return a new node with the given value struct node *getNode (int val) { struct node *newNode; cinnamon roll recipe with pillsbury dough